With nearly 96% of retail items at Value Village priced under $10, shopping secondhand can seriously benefit your closet and bank account. However shopping secondhand also has a huge impact on the planet. It can take 700 gallons of water to make one new cotton t-shirt and the average American throws away 81 pounds of clothing each year. Thrifting can help your lower your clothing footprint. (Here are 5 steps to Give a Sh!rt and lower the ecological footprint of your closet.)
